The adhesives market refers to chemical formulations used to bond surfaces across packaging, automotive, construction, electronics, and consumer goods sectors. In Asia Pacific, production volumes reached approximately 18.6 million tons in 2025, with China contributing 42%, India 18%, and Japan 12%. Adoption rates of advanced adhesives such as water-based and hot-melt variants have crossed 58% penetration due to regulatory shifts and environmental compliance. Consumer behavior indicates that 63% of packaging manufacturers prefer high-performance adhesives with curing times below 5 seconds, while 48% of construction applications demand thermal resistance above 120°C. Packaging dominates application share with 34%, followed by construction at 26%, automotive at 18%, electronics at 12%, and others at 10%. The consistent rise in industrial output, increasing urbanization rates of 2.8% annually, and growing infrastructure spending exceeding USD 1.2 trillion collectively reinforce Adhesives Market Size.

The Asia Pacific adhesives industry is undergoing rapid transformation driven by sustainable product innovation, with water-based adhesives accounting for 58% of total production volume, equivalent to 10.8 million tons in 2025. Bio-based adhesives have grown by 12% annually, reaching a 6% market penetration. The shift toward automation has increased demand for fast-curing adhesives with bonding efficiency above 95%, particularly in packaging lines operating at speeds of 300 units per minute. Additionally, smart adhesives with temperature resistance exceeding 150°C and tensile strength improvements of 18% are gaining traction in automotive and electronics. This transition is heavily influencing adhesive market trends.
Another significant trend includes the expansion of e-commerce, which has driven packaging adhesive demand to exceed 6.2 million tons in 2025, growing at 8.5% annually. Hot-melt adhesives used in carton sealing have seen adoption rates rise to 41% due to efficiency gains and reduced drying time. In electronics, miniaturization has increased the need for precision adhesives with viscosity below 500 cps and curing times under 3 seconds. Moreover, sustainable regulations have reduced solvent-based adhesive usage by 22% over the past 3 years. These technological and consumption shifts continue to shape adhesive market growth.
The expansion of infrastructure projects across the Asia Pacific, with investments exceeding USD 1.5 trillion between 2022 and 2025, has significantly boosted adhesive consumption by 9.2% annually. Construction adhesives accounted for over 4.8 million tons in 2025, with demand expected to increase by 7.5% CAGR. Simultaneously, the packaging industry, valued at USD 420 billion in the region, consumes nearly 34% of adhesives, translating to over 6 million tons annually. Urbanization rates averaging 2.8% and industrial output growth of 6.5% are further fueling adhesive demand. Technological improvements such as high-strength bonding exceeding 25 MPa and reduced curing times below 5 seconds have enhanced product adoption. These factors collectively drive adhesive market growth.
Raw materials such as petrochemical derivatives have witnessed price volatility of 15%–25% annually, significantly affecting adhesive production costs. Approximately 62% of adhesive formulations depend on crude oil-based inputs, leading to cost fluctuations of up to USD 200 per ton. Small and medium manufacturers, constituting 48% of the market, face margin pressures due to these variations. Additionally, stringent environmental regulations have increased compliance costs by 12%–18%, especially for solvent-based adhesives, which still account for 21% of production. These cost pressures and regulatory burdens hinder expansion and impact adhesive market growth.
The rising demand for sustainable solutions has opened opportunities for bio-based adhesives, which are projected to grow at 11% annually, reaching a market size of USD 8.5 billion by 2030. Governments across Asia Pacific are implementing policies to reduce VOC emissions by 30%–40%, boosting demand for water-based and eco-friendly adhesives. Companies investing over 18% of R&D budgets into green technologies are witnessing 20% higher adoption rates. Increasing consumer preference for environmentally safe products and corporate sustainability goals are accelerating innovation. These trends present strong growth avenues in adhesive market growth.
Advanced adhesive manufacturing requires precision technology and skilled labor, with over 35% of companies reporting workforce shortages. The integration of automated systems costing upwards of USD 5 million per facility limits adoption among smaller players. Additionally, maintaining consistency in high-performance adhesives with tensile strength above 30 MPa and thermal resistance beyond 150°C requires stringent quality control systems. Production inefficiencies due to technological gaps result in yield losses of 6%–10%. These challenges restrict scalability and efficiency, impacting adhesive market growth.

The adhesives market is segmented by type and application, with water-based adhesives dominating at 58% share, followed by solvent-based at 21% and hot-melt at 17%. Packaging leads application segmentation with 34%, followed by construction (26%) and automotive (18%).
Water-based adhesives account for 58% of total production, exceeding 10.8 million tons annually. These adhesives offer low VOC emissions (
Solvent-based adhesives represent 21% of the market, totaling around 3.9 million tons in 2025. Despite declining demand due to environmental concerns, they remain critical in applications requiring high strength (above 28 MPa) and chemical resistance. Industrial usage still accounts for 60% of solvent-based consumption.
Hot-melt adhesives contribute 17% of production, approximately 3.1 million tons annually. These adhesives are widely used in packaging and automotive sectors due to fast curing (
Reactive adhesives, including epoxy and polyurethane, account for 4% share but are growing at 10% CAGR. They offer superior strength (>35 MPa) and heat resistance above 150°C, making them essential for high-performance applications.
Packaging dominates with 34% share, consuming over 6 million tons annually. Adhesives used in carton sealing and labeling operate at speeds exceeding 300 units per minute and require bonding strengths above 20 MPa. The rise of e-commerce has increased packaging adhesive demand by 8.5% annually.
Construction accounts for 26% of demand, with over 4.8 million tons used in flooring, insulation, and panel bonding. Adhesives with thermal resistance above 120°C and moisture resistance below 2% absorption are widely used.
Automotive applications hold 18% share, consuming 3.3 million tons annually. Lightweight vehicle manufacturing has increased adhesive usage by 12% due to improved structural integrity and weight reduction of 15%.
Electronics represent 12% share, requiring precision adhesives with viscosity below 500 cps and curing times under 3 seconds. Miniaturization trends are driving demand growth at 9% annually.
China dominates with 42% market share, producing over 7.8 million tons annually. The packaging sector contributes 36% of demand, while construction accounts for 28%. Government infrastructure spending exceeding USD 800 billion has boosted adhesive consumption by 8% annually.
South Korea and Japan collectively account for 20% share, with advanced manufacturing contributing to high-value adhesive production. Japan produces 2.2 million tons annually, focusing on high-performance adhesives for electronics and automotive.
India holds 18% share, producing 3.3 million tons, driven by packaging and construction sectors. Australia and Singapore together contribute 6%, focusing on niche applications and imports.
Taiwan and Southeast Asia account for 14%, with electronics manufacturing driving adhesive demand growth of 7.5% annually.

Investment in the Asia Pacific adhesives sector exceeded USD 9.5 billion in 2025, with 38% allocated to packaging, 27% to construction, and 18% to automotive applications. China accounts for 45% of total investments, followed by India at 22%. M&A activity has increased by 18%, with over 25 deals recorded in 2024 alone, focusing on expanding eco-friendly product lines and regional distribution networks.
Private equity investments have grown by 12%, targeting mid-sized manufacturers with capacities between 50,000 and 200,000 tons annually. Strategic collaborations between chemical companies and packaging firms have increased by 20%, enhancing supply chain efficiency.
Approximately 22% of adhesive products launched in 2025 were eco-friendly variants, offering 18% improved bonding strength and 25% reduced curing time. Innovations in nanotechnology-based adhesives have improved durability by 30% and thermal resistance by 20%. Companies are focusing on smart adhesives with sensor integration, expected to grow adoption by 15% annually.
